I treated my first case of pill detox while still at homeopathy college more than fourteen years ago.
Once I started in practice I found myself treating many women with period problems, lots of whom were looking for support around coming off the pill.
These clients often presented with varying degrees of period pain, breast pain, PMS, PMDD, excessive bleeding, endometriosis, irregular cycles, and PCOS.
In the last couple of decades hormonal birth control has evolved to include different types of pill, coil, implant plus morning-after pill, and ‘chemical’ abortions.

Tips from 14 years of practice planning
I admit it, I love journals and have at least 4 on the go at any given time!
The photo at the top of this newsletter is one from my friend Lulu.
I’m using it for my quarterly planning.
I also have a bullet journal for daily/weekly/monthly planning and review.
Then there’s my morning journal where I just write thoughts onto paper - this is called ‘morning pages’ and it’s something I learned through a creativity programme called The Artist’s Way.
Lastly I have a year planner where I write out yearly goals.
That’s a lot of planning, I know, but it helps me stay focused so I know what I am doing!
It also helps me with life/work balance. ⚖️
I think better with a pen in my hand, and when I make written notes, I am more likely to remember them.
